On the other side of the diamond, we have the Hanshin Tigers from Japan's Nippon Professional Baseball (NPB). The Tigers are based in the Kansai region and are steeped in tradition, with a fiercely loyal fanbase known for their passionate support and distinctive yellow and black colors. The team's history is full of dramatic highs and heartbreaking lows, fueling a deep connection between the team and its fans. Known for their strong pitching and competitive spirit, the Tigers bring a distinct style of baseball that blends precision, strategy, and a relentless pursuit of victory. Their home ground, Koshien Stadium, is one of the most famous and historic ballparks in Japan. The atmosphere at Koshien, especially during rivalry games, is electric, adding to the drama and excitement of every contest. Offensive Power vs. Tactical Precision
The Dodgers have a reputation for high-powered offenses, with players capable of hitting home runs at any moment. Their lineup is often built around power hitters who can drive in runs and change the course of a game with a single swing. However, the Tigers are more likely to focus on tactical precision, emphasizing a strategic approach to offense. This could include small ball tactics like sacrifices, hit-and-runs, and stolen bases, all designed to manufacture runs and put pressure on the defense. They would focus on base running and moving runners into scoring position. They try to wear down opposing pitchers. This contrast in offensive styles would be fascinating to watch, with the Dodgers trying to blast their way to victory and the Tigers meticulously chipping away at the lead.
